diff options
Diffstat (limited to 'src/main/java/de/pixart/messenger/persistance/FileBackend.java')
-rw-r--r-- | src/main/java/de/pixart/messenger/persistance/FileBackend.java |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/src/main/java/de/pixart/messenger/persistance/FileBackend.java b/src/main/java/de/pixart/messenger/persistance/FileBackend.java index 6623aeb00..e2d7894df 100644 --- a/src/main/java/de/pixart/messenger/persistance/FileBackend.java +++ b/src/main/java/de/pixart/messenger/persistance/FileBackend.java @@ -577,6 +577,8 @@ public class FileBackend { return null; } catch (IOException e) { return null; + } catch (OutOfMemoryError e) { + return null; } } @@ -693,6 +695,8 @@ public class FileBackend { return null; // happens for example on Android 6.0 if contacts permissions get revoked } catch (FileNotFoundException e) { return null; + } catch (OutOfMemoryError e) { + return null; } finally { close(is); } |